Maven学习 (一) 搭建Maven环境

摘要:
有两种方法可以配置Maven的环境配置。我建议使用第二种方法,即使用本地Maven安装文件。就个人而言,管理下载的jar包的存储位置和错误消息的输出是很方便的。您可以在DOS窗口中清楚地看到它。虽然很麻烦,但每次都必须单击DOS命令,但可以编写一个批处理文件来解决问题。方法1:不要使用本地maven安装文件环境配置(即使用m2eclipse插件的默认配置)设置。xml设置localReposi
 
 

有两种方式可以配置maven的环境配置,本人推荐使用第二种,即使用本地的maven安装文件,个人感觉这样可以方便管理下载jar包的存放位置,错误信息的输出等,可以在dos窗口中可以清晰看到,虽然比较麻烦,每次都要敲dos命令,但可以写批处理文件来解决.

方式一:不使用本地的maven安装文件环境配置(也即使用的是m2eclipse插件的默认配置)

Maven学习 (一) 搭建Maven环境第1张

settings.xml设置localRepository如下代码所示:(地址可以自定义)

1 <localRepository>D:/Development/m2/repository</localRepository>

     表示如果不设置localRepository,maven会默认将本地仓库建到/.m2/repository文件夹下。如上设置表示在D:/Development/m2/repository文件夹下建立本地仓库。
     个人建议不要采用默认的仓库地址,因为项目如果很多的话,那么本地仓库所占的磁盘空间就比较多了,所以指定仓库地址到其他盘符,更方便管理。

方式二:使用本地的maven环境

    安装 Maven 之前要求先确定你的 JDK 已经安装配置完成。Maven是 Apache 下的一个项目,目前我的新版本是 3.0.4,我用的也是这个。

    1.首先去官网下载 Maven:http://www.apache.org/dyn/closer.cgi/maven/binaries/apache-maven-3.0.4-bin.tar.gz

    2.配置 maven 环境变量:

        系统变量:MAVEN_HOME = D:Developmentapache-maven-3.0.4

        系统变量:path = %MAVEN_HOME%in

        相信大家都有配过环境变量的,详细步骤就不说了,对着把属性名和属性值配上的OK了。

        打开 cmd,在里面敲:mvn -version

        Maven学习 (一) 搭建Maven环境第2张

        如果能打印如上信息,说明到此 Maven3 已经在你的电脑上安装完成。

        mvn 是 maven 的一个指令,mvn -version 是查看版本信息,我的操作系统是 32位的 WIN7,安装的 maven 是 3.0.4

        如果能打印如上信息,说明到此 Maven3 已经在你的电脑上安装完成。

     3.eclipse配置 maven:

        (1). 点击 Add 按钮,选到你本机安装 Maven 的路径值

           Maven学习 (一) 搭建Maven环境第3张

          (2)在Preferences-->Maven-->User Settings中,点击Update Settings,加载刚才我们 对settings.xml的更改

          Maven学习 (一) 搭建Maven环境第4张
   

    4.修改 maven 本地仓库存放位置:

       找到 apache-maven-3.0.4下的 conf 下的 settings.xml 配置文件,我的是在 D:Developmentapache-maven-3.0.4confsettings.xml

       Maven学习 (一) 搭建Maven环境第5张

        apache-maven-3.0.4的仓库默认是放在本地用户的临时文件夹下面的 .m2 文件夹下的 repository 下,我的是在 C:UsersAdministrator.m2 epository 目录下, 
        现在我们来修改将它指定到我们自己的路径下,我现在要将仓库指定到 D:/Development/m2/repository 目录下,只需要将上面注销的本地仓库打开,

         然后把相应的路径值写到里面去就行了:
         Maven学习 (一) 搭建Maven环境第6张

 

 附:Maven常用指令

  

复制代码
1.创建简单的maven 的web项目
    mvn archetype:create 
    举例:mvn archetype:create  -DgroupId=com.demo.app -DartifactId=demo-app  -DarchetypeArtifactId=maven-archetype-webapp

2.生成和清除Eclipse项目结构:
   mvn eclipse:eclipse 将maven项目变成eclipse,其实是在项目中生成 .project 和 .classpath 两个文件
   mvn eclipse:clean 清理(删除target目录下编译内容)
   mvn clean 打包发布
复制代码
 
分类: Maven

免责声明:文章转载自《Maven学习 (一) 搭建Maven环境》仅用于学习参考。如对内容有疑问,请及时联系本站处理。

上篇怎样修复“Windows/System32/Config/System中文件丢失或损坏”故障MVC5+EF6 入门完整教程11--细说MVC中仓储模式的应用下篇

宿迁高防,2C2G15M,22元/月;香港BGP,2C5G5M,25元/月 雨云优惠码:MjYwNzM=

相关文章

上传及更新代码到github(以及如何在vscode上提交自己的代码)

  一、上传本地代码 第一步:去github上创建自己的Repository,创建页面如下图所示: 红框为新建的仓库的https地址 在git bash里输入上面图片提示要输入的命令的6句话 第二步:添加readme内容 第三步:建立git仓库 第四步:将项目的所有文件添加到仓库中 第五步:把readme添加到项目中 第六步:提交到仓库-m为添加注释...

svn commit is not under version control 和 git常用指令

  使用Xcode提交一个第三方库时,由于包含资源文件,总是提交不了,提示报错:XXX commit is not under version control (1) 网上查了下,得知 xcode对于svn的支持不够好:导致资源文件如图片使用Xcode提交不了。 然后svn 命令提交,之前使用svn命令提交图片的时候,是可以提交的,但是今天就算使用svn命...

Ubuntu下SVN服务器安装和配置

一、SVN安装1.安装包$ sudo apt-get install subversion 2.添加svn管理用户及subversion组#添加用户$ sudo adduser  svnuser#添加分组$ sudo addgroup svngroup#添加用户到分组$ sudo adduser  svnuser svngroup        3.创建项...

SourceTree 简单使用 for Mac

系统版本: 10.12.6 SourceTree版本:2.3.1 (中文版)SourceThree安装包 密码:9jc3 传送门 目录 1.创建gitHub账号和仓库 2.sourceTree管理gitHub仓库and简单使用 3.sourceTree解决问题的方法 4.sourceTree常见报错 1.创建gitHub账号和仓库 如何申请gitHub账号...

Docker从入门到放弃

  为什么要学习 docker 呢?深有体会,由于一些原因只能在他人电脑上搭建环境,明明在自己电脑上的程序跑的好好的,在他人的电脑上就是死活出错。折磨人呀!!!!!可是能怎么办,工作还得继续,曲线救国呗,折腾了一天终于搞好了,那么以后呢?想到了之前搭建靶机时候用到的docker,时间长了也忘了,准备好好梳理学习入门一波。《十分感谢大神的文章,本文基于大神的...

Maven部署构件至远程仓库

私服的一大作用就是部署第三方构件,包括组织内的生成的构件以及一些无法从外部仓库获取的构件。无论是日常开发中生成的构件,还是正式版本发布的构件,都需要部署到仓库中,供其它团队成员使用。Maven除了能对项目进行编译、测试、打包之外,还能将项目生成的构件部署到仓库中。我们可以在pom.xml中配置构件的部署地址。 distributionManagement...